The impact of funeral costs on bereaved people

Worrying about how to pay for a funeral can add significant distress at an already difficult time, affecting people’s mental health, finances and ability to grieve.

In the UK, a simple attended funeral costs an average of £3,828, according to SunLife. While some people plan and save for their funeral, many bereaved people need to find ways to cover the costs themselves. For someone on a low income or with little or no savings, this unexpected expense can create a financial crisis.

SunLife research found that 15% of people arranging a funeral experience notable financial difficulty. Some people borrow money to cover the costs, and some turn to illegal money lenders (loan sharks), which can create further financial harm.

Government support, where people are eligible, often does not cover the full cost of a funeral, leaving many people with a shortfall to find.
